Greater than one weekWe installed this in our baby’s UppaBaby Cruz V2. The cup holder consist of two pieces, the holder itself and a clip piece that is what you attach to the stroller. The clip is very sturdy and once we installed it, stayed in place… the problem for us is the cup holder keeps coming off this clip… I don’t know if we installed it wrong, don’t see how, but every time we close the stroller the holder does not stay in place. It also makes the folded stroller bulkier and limits the storage positions in the back of your vehicle.

Greater than one weekWe love our uppababy vista stroller but the only issue we experienced in the first few weeks was the lack of cupholder. We tried the parent organizer product first but my starbucks splashed all over the place and I didnt find it to be very study. Ordered this cupholder and have been very pleased - it holds coffee cups and small water bottles and can stay installed when you fold the base. It does make the stroller a few inches wider and slightly harder to navigate but you get used to it. I do think its pretty ridiculous that for the price of the stroller the cupholder is extra.

> 3 dayJust as adverised, this cup holder was extremely easy to install and use. It comes with adapters for all Uppababy strollers and snapped onto my Vista in seconds. Note that it installs on the side bar of the stroller, not the front, which may be inconvenient for some. The price point is quite high compared to similar products, requiring you to pay up for the Uppababy brand.
